GAJ releases plans for new Saudi Arabian ISG School campus

0

Share

Godwin Austen Johnson (GAJ) says its state-of-the-art design for the new International Schools Group (ISG) campus in the Saudi Arabian city of Khobar has been drafted to meet the “evolving needs” of the 21st century learner.

GAJ was appointed by developer Rashed Al Rashed on behalf of ISG in 2018 to create the plans for a new campus in the “up-and-coming” neighbourhood of Aziziyah.

The campus is located within the Canary Vista residential compound to the west of central Khobar and will accommodate both American and British curricula “within an interconnected series of buildings and shared facilities and will cater to a total of approximately 2,500 students.”

“The schools have been designed to incorporate the latest aspects of modern-day design while ensuring that they will be fit for purpose for everyday use as a modern educational facility,” said Jason Burnside, partner, GAJ. ”Once constructed, the new ISG school campus will be the premier educational facility of its type in the Eastern Province of KSA.”
